Transaction 511dd6d0d88966fa1c180afc8c41d44dcb29a11d06d743953c209cb82c206f34

3 Input
1 Outputs
  • 511dd6d0d88966fa1c180afc8c41d44dcb29a11d06d743953c209cb82c206f34:0
  • value  58079682
    address  1CwJr7dREchko7wj1P16rpDPashjcBHYcR